Reason 1: Telstra is the only company to offer EDGE, the iPhones internet features (mainly youtube) would be useless on anything slower.

Reason 2: If Apple release iPhone 3G here then it will probly still go with Telstra a) because Telstra has the largest 3G network and b) because Telstras 3G network (NextG) is the same (HSPA on 850 MHZ) as the iPhones US provider, AT&T.

Reason 3: Telstra has Wi-Fi hotspots at Starbucks, McDonald's and numerous hotels which it could use to supply the customer with free (or cheaper) internet as it would be cheaper for Telstra if customers use these hotspots instead of the mobile network.

Telstra Looks More Certain To Be Releasing The iPhone 3G
Optus and Vodafone have confirmed it, Telstra's in its SDK as a compatible carrier and 3 is telling customers in store that they'll be releasing it after the July 11 Launch. The "it" in that last sentence is obviously the iPhone 3G.

But now Australian IT is reporting that Telstra will definitely be releasing the iPhone 3G, probably on July 22, with Uncle Sol likely to make an announcement as early as next week.

As Gus over at Lifehacker put it, Michael Sainsbury (who co-wrote the article) is insanely connected with people at Telstra, so there's a lot of credence to this story.

What does this mean for you? Well, if it's true, then Telstra's newtork will offer the best coverage for your iPhone, but it will almost certainly be the most expensive. If you ever need to travel to rural areas though, the big T is definitely your best choice.
